こ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

解決済みの質問

Apache等サーバのバージョンを知りたい時にはどうすれば??

こんにちは。さっそくですが本題に入ります。

このたびRed Hat Linux 7.1 の無料のディストリビューションを手に入れて、サーバの構築に挑戦しています。
インストール時にApache samba 等も一緒にインストールしたのですが、
インストール後にそれらのバージョンを知るためにはどうすれば良いのでしょうか??
何かコマンドがあるのでしょうか?? それとも設定ファイルに書いてあるのでしょうか??

初歩的な質問で申し訳ないですが、宜しくお願いします。

投稿日時 - 2001-10-09 19:01:59

QNo.148347

暇なときに回答ください

質問者が選んだベストアンサー

0roronさんこんにちは
Apache,Sambaに限らずUNIX系のソフトは大抵 -v または -V オプション
をつけてコマンドを実行すればバージョン情報が得られます。
Apache,Sambaのように関連するコマンドがたくさんある場合は、主要なデーモンを
-vオプションで実行します。
具体的にはApacheの場合は
httpd -v
Sambaの場合は
smbd -V
とします。
デーモンの起動はルートでないと出来ませんが、
バージョン情報を得るだけなら一般ユーザーでも出来ます。

ただしこれらのデーモンは通常の実行パス/usr/loca/binなどに入っていないかも
しれません。その場合は多分「コマンドが見付からない」とか言われますので
フルパスでコマンドを指定してやる必要があります。ちなみに私の環境の場合(Solarisですが)
それぞれ
/usr/local/apache/sbin/httpd -v
/usr/local/samba/source/bin/smbd -V
と指定する必要がありました。
これらのコマンドがどこに入っているのかということはGMCなどのファイルマネージャー
に付属している検索メニューでも使って探してみて下さい。

投稿日時 - 2001-10-10 07:32:23

お礼

大変分かりやすい説明をありがとうございます、
としか言いようがありません。
助かりました、また困った時は宜しくお願いします。

投稿日時 - 2001-10-10 19:05:37

ANo.2

このQ&Aは役に立ちましたか?

0人が「このQ&Aが役に立った」と投票しています

回答(2)

ANo.1

RedHatですので、
# rpm -qa | more
で、sambaとapacheのモジュールを探してください。導入されているrpmが、すべて表示されますので、sambaとapacheにつずく数字がバージョン情報です。

投稿日時 - 2001-10-09 19:13:03

お礼

RedHat にそのような特有のコマンドがあるとは知りませんでした。
全て表示されて便利なコマンドですね。
ありがとうございました。

投稿日時 - 2001-10-10 19:10:19

あなたにオススメの質問